# Run XCTest suites

`lim xcode test` builds your scheme's test targets on a remote Xcode sandbox,
runs them on an attached cloud iOS simulator (unit and UI targets alike), and
streams one line per test case as it finishes. The command exits non-zero when
any test fails, so it drops straight into CI.

## Run the suite

```bash
lim xcode test .
lim xcode test ./MyProject --scheme MyApp
```

Like `lim xcode build --ios`, the command reuses your last simulator-backed
Xcode target or creates and attaches what it needs, so repeat runs skip
provisioning and warm the build cache. The scheme must have a test action
configured; shared schemes exported by Xcode have one whenever the project has
test targets.

The output streams the build log first, then one line per case and a closing
summary:

```text
  PASS LimFixtureTests.CartModelTests/testDiscountAppliesOverThreshold (12ms)
  FAIL LimFixtureTests.LegacyPricingTests/testLegacyRounding (31ms)
       XCTAssertEqual failed: ("$4.50") is not equal to ("$5.00")
  5 passed, 1 failed
```

Swift test classes are reported module-qualified (`Module.Class`), Objective-C
classes bare.

## Select tests

Use xcodebuild's identifier format `Target[/Class[/method]]`. Repeat the flag
for multiple entries; the two flags are mutually exclusive:

```bash
# Only one test method
lim xcode test . --only-testing MyAppTests/LoginTests/testValidLogin

# Everything except the UI target
lim xcode test . --skip-testing MyAppUITests
```

A bare target name selects or skips that whole target. Targets named by no
`--only-testing` entry are skipped entirely, and an entry naming a target the
build did not produce fails the run instead of silently running everything.

## JSON output

`--json` streams the raw per-case events as NDJSON and ends with an exit
record, for piping into your own tooling:

```bash
lim xcode test . --json > results.ndjson
```

```json
{"type":"case","testClass":"MyAppTests.LoginTests","method":"testValidLogin","passed":true,"durationMs":12}
{"type":"case","testClass":"MyAppTests.LoginTests","method":"testExpiredToken","passed":false,"durationMs":31,"failureMessage":"XCTAssertEqual failed: ..."}
{"type":"summary","passed":1,"failed":1,"planFinished":true}
{"exitCode":1}
```

A missing `summary` event means the run died partway; `planFinished: false`
means the suite started but did not complete its plan.

## From the SDK

The TypeScript SDK exposes the same run through `xcodebuild` with
`action: 'build-for-testing'`. Per-case events stream through
`onXctestEvent`, and the accumulated cases and summary land on the result:

```ts
const result = await xcode.xcodebuild(
  { scheme: 'MyApp', sdk: 'iphonesimulator', action: 'build-for-testing' },
  { onXctestEvent: (event) => console.log(event) },
);

console.log(result.xctest?.summary); // { type: 'summary', passed, failed, planFinished }
console.log(result.exitCode);        // non-zero when tests fail
```

`onlyTesting` and `skipTesting` ride on the same settings object.

## Build without running

`--build-only` compiles the test targets on a plain sandbox without acquiring
a simulator; the products stay on the sandbox for a later run:

```bash
lim xcode test . --build-only
```

## CI notes

- The exit code is the gate: `0` when every selected test passes, non-zero
  otherwise, so `lim xcode test .` works as a CI step with no output parsing.
- For fully reproducible runs on fresh instances, pass
  `--inactivity-timeout 30m`; the run then creates its own sandbox and
  simulator instead of reusing yours, and they clean themselves up.
